What rhythm is characterized by a varying P wave shape?

Explanation:
The rhythm characterized by a varying P wave shape is the wandering pacemaker. This arrhythmia occurs primarily due to changes in the location of the electrical impulse's origin within the atria. In a wandering pacemaker, the P waves appear with different shapes and sizes because they originate from multiple ectopic atrial foci. Each focus may have slightly different properties, leading to the variation in the P wave morphology seen on the EKG tracing. In contrast, the other options present different characteristics. For instance, atrial flutter typically shows a regular "sawtooth" pattern of P waves (F-waves), not varying shapes. Normal sinus rhythm has uniform P waves that originate from the sinoatrial node, thus lacking the variability seen in a wandering pacemaker. Ventricular fibrillation is a chaotic rhythm without distinct P waves, making it not applicable in this context. Understanding these distinctions clarifies why the wandering pacemaker is identified by the varying appearance of P waves.
